Transaction 04eb81548b57d942c7159d292e50a8f7f6237e570a3b52b353845e252075f5f5

3 Input
1 Outputs
  • 04eb81548b57d942c7159d292e50a8f7f6237e570a3b52b353845e252075f5f5:0
  • value  38501631
    address  19Cyr85F8EA9ea5wysdFyLJTpeCS6PfEri